Edmonds Driftwood Players prepares for a riotous ride complete with audience participation. The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ee is a delightful den of musical comedic genius.

The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ee is a musical comedy which centers on a fictional spelling bee set in a geographically ambiguous Putnam Valley. Six quirky adolescents compete in the Bee, run by three equally quirky grown-ups. As our spellers compete, flashbacks and insight reveal personal details about each of them in this musical that explores the idea that winning isn’t everything.

Director Pauls Macs says of Spelling Bee: This is one of my very favorite musicals. There's nothing else like it in the musical theatre canon. Both hilarious and heartbreaking, the show lovingly plays with musical theatre conventions, and the audience participation makes each performance unique. I'm so grateful to Edmonds Driftwood Players for letting me tell this story. Only one speller can be champion, but each of the contestants learns what it means to be a winner at our bee.

About the Playwright: Conceived by Rebecca Feldman with music and lyrics by William Finn, a book by Rachel Sheinkin and additional material by Jay Reiss. Feldman, the conceiver of Spelling Bee won a Lucille Lortel Award, Drama Desk and Tony Nomination for Best Musical for her work. She directed the world premiere in the summer of 2004. Sheinkin has written book for a number of musicals and earned a Tony award and a Drama Desk Award for best book of a musical for Spelling Bee. She teaches musical theatre writing at Yale. William Finn is an American composer and lyricist who has won many awards including those for Bee.
